Can Metal Go Acoustic?
Yes! Even metal bands can create acoustic versions of their songs. At least song of their songs.
The key lies in the songwriting. A versatile song is one that stands on it’s own, with or without fast, distorted guitar or double bass drums.
My friend Les Zaldor (of Zaldor’s World podcast) and I saw Seasons After play at Bullfrogs Bar and Grill in Redford, MI years ago. They blew us away with an acoustic set.
After the show, Les and I were talking to the lead guitar player. He admitted, “We’ve never really practiced these acoustic arrangements. The label booked a few radio performances for us, so we simply had to do them acoustically. We just winged it and it turned out OK…”
I was floored! What a great example of an uncomfortable situation becoming the catalyst for a fresh take on metal songs!
